
(US / THEM group) The Mojave Experience festival today announces the full lineup for the first annual event, which takes place from March 20th-21st, 2026 in Joshua Tree, California.
The festival is the brainchild of organizer and High Desert native Patrick Brink, frontman of VOLUME and former lead singer of desert rock legends Fu Manchu. Tickets are on sale now for individual days here.
Co-headliners Earthless and Dead Meadow top the bill, totaling 16 bands confirmed to perform over two nights. The lineup includes legends in explorative and countercultural music, as well as future ones now making waves. The full lineup is:
Earthless
Dead Meadow
John Garcia (ex-Kyuss)
Acid King
Nick Oliveri's Death Acoustic
Yawning Man
Hippie Death Cult
Rubber Snake Charmers feat. Sean Wheeler
Ecstatic Vision
Howling Giant
Early Moods
The Freeks
Arthur Seay and the Riff Killers
Borracho
Insomniac
Soft Sun
The Mojave Experience takes place in Joshua Tree, California at the Joshua Tree Lake & Campground. Attendees are encouraged to make use of the camping, hiking and rock climbing in the area while taking in the vast beauty and mystery of the region that birthed the Desert Rock movement.
